Following the recommendation of the Nomination Committee, the Supervisory Board of BASF SE has decided in its meeting to propose the following candidates as shareholder representatives for election to the company's Supervisory Board by the Annual Meeting on April 30, 2009:
Professor Dr. François N. Diederich (56), Zurich, Switzerland Michael Diekmann (54), Munich Franz Fehrenbach (59), Stuttgart Stephen K. Green (60), London, United Kingdom Max Dietrich Kley (69), Heidelberg Eggert Voscherau (65), Wachenheim
Voscherau is proposed as a candidate for chairman of the Supervisory Board. Dr. Jürgen F. Strube (69), who has chaired the Supervisory Board since May 2003, and Dr. Tessen von Heydebreck (64), who has been a member of the Supervisory Board since May 1998, are no longer available for re-election.
In its meeting, the Supervisory Board also approved the financial statements of BASF SE for 2008 as well as the consolidated financial statements of BASF Group, which were submitted by the Board of Executive Directors. In addition, the Supervisory Board approved the dividend proposal made by the Board of Executive Directors.
The Board of Executive Directors and the Supervisory Board of BASF SE will therefore propose to the Annual Meeting on April 30, 2009 the payment of a dividend of €1.95 per share for 2008 (previous year: €1.95 per share). If the proposal is approved by the Annual Meeting, the dividend will be paid out on May 4, 2009.
